Top 10 Best Digital Nomad Jobs!

1. COPYWRITER AND WRITER

Copywriting is when texts are written for the purpose of being used in marketing and advertising. Freelance copywriters communicate with their clients online and can work from anywhere as long as they have access to the internet. Copywriters can make a lucrative salary!

If you’re a gifted writer, you can take a few online courses and try it out when you refine your copywriting skill set. If writing ad copy is not for you, you can write books and publish them on Amazon Kindle Direct Publishing to make passive income.

2. SOCIAL MEDIA MANAGER

Big companies hire online marketing agencies to manage their social media or have their own social media managers. Smaller companies tend to hire freelance social media managers to handle their accounts.

As a Social Media Manager, you’ll take care of many things like designing a social media strategy, creating new posts and ideas, creating graphics while adhering to brand guidelines or outsourcing that to other freelancers that are illustrators, replying to comments to establish a positive relationship with followers, and analyzing the success of your past posts to determine whether or not they are resonating with your client’s followers. 3. AFFILIATE MARKETER

Affiliate marketers sell and promote other people’s products and services. You can start your own website or blog to promote them. With each sale you will receive a commission when customers purchase items from your “affiliate link”.

It will take time to make a full-time income from doing this but it will take a lot of time and effort. Great content and building trust is key to succeeding with affiliate marketing.

4. TRANSLATOR

A great freelancing job to do is translation. If you know multiple languages and have impeccable grammar this is one job that you’ll be able to handle easily. In some countries working as a translator is regulated so be sure that you have the necessary education to do it legally. As long as you can find customers this is a job that can definitely be done remotely.

5. ILLUSTRATOR AND GRAPHIC DESIGNER

Is art your forte? You can turn your passion into a career by becoming a freelance illustrator. You can leverage social media and your website portfolio to promote your drawings.

To make passive income, you can even try services like RedBubble that are Print on Demand Services. When customers purchase an item your design is immediately printed and delivered to them.

6. PROGRAMMER/WEB DEVELOPER

If you’re a programmer, then you can definitely work remotely as well! There are tons of remote programming jobs that you can apply for. There are tons of free resources out there that will teach you how to program or become a web developer. Skillshare (Affiliate Link) and Udemy are just a couple of great resources available to you.

For a free curated curriculum on becoming a web developer, I highly recommend Free Code Camp. With 6 months to 1 year of training, you can eventually get a remote job as a Front-End Web Developer!

7. VIRTUAL ASSISTANT

A virtual assistant is someone that does various tasks for a company or another person. You’ll take over all the tasks that a personal assistant does but you’ll do it remotely.

8. UX DESIGNER/UX RESEARCHER

Nielsen Normal group defines User Experience as something that “encompasses all aspects of the end-user’s interaction with the company, its services, and its products.”

Products, websites, and mobile applications are all things that are continuously improved upon.

As a UX Designer, you may be developing the User Interface for a mobile application.

As a UX Researcher, you may be conducting Usability tests to ensure that a website is “user-friendly”.

9. TRANSCRIBER

Transcribing isn’t the most exciting job out there but it’s a start! It can be done remotely from the comfort of your home. So long as you know how to type quickly and have a good ear, you can make written copies of videos, audio material, etc.

10. ONLINE TECH SUPPORT

If you’re technically inclined and know the ins and outs of operating systems or products you can find a job doing online tech support. Your interpersonal skills and quick thinking will be necessary as this job deals with customers that may be upset. Your job is to fix their issues in a calm and confident manner while making them feel at ease.

Where can I find the best digital nomad jobs?

Upwork

Upwork is the most well-known websites to find the best digital nomad jobs. Businesses connect to freelancers that are able to do various types of work for them. Upwork takes a percentage of the money that you make while using their service which can range from 5%-20%. Despite this, they offer a great service that can give you the opportunity to achieve financial freedom.

WORKew

Workew is a job board and hiring platform that connects talented people who seek remote careers with innovative companies that hire remotely. They list curated remote jobs on a daily basis.

HubStaff

Hubstaff is a time-tracking solution that has a website called HubStaff Talent. It’s a marketplace for people looking for a job. The main difference between HubStaff Talent and Upwork is that there’s no fee to use this service.

Remote | OK

This website is the creation of Nomadlist.com, one of the best digital nomad sites out there. It can’t be used for freelance work. It’s focus is to find you jobs that can be done remotely.

Jobspresso

Jobspresso displays top quality positions from great companies. It’s not free for companies to post a listing so the quality of employers will be much higher.
